The Fette Compacting GmbH is an engineering company with headquarters in Schwarzenbek . The company is a global leader as a machine manufacturer, service provider and engineering company in the field of processing / pressing and filling of powdery substances for the food and pharmaceutical industries.

The company is part of the LMT Group, a medium-sized family-owned group of companies.

In addition to Fette Compacting GmbH, the corporate divisions LMT Tool Systems GmbH & Co. KG and LMT Finance & Shared Services GmbH & Co. KG also belong to the group. LMT Tool Systems is a leading manufacturer of precision tools for the industrial processing of construction materials. LMT Finance & Shared Services is responsible for the central corporate functions globally.

history

In 1908, Wilhelm Fette founded the Fette company in Hamburg-Altona and began manufacturing precision tools. In 1948 Fette presented the first tablet press developed in-house. 1982 followed with the P2080, the world's first computer-controlled tablet press. It was now possible to control the press via a uniform terminal and to document process data. In 1991, the company launched the first tablet press with a rapidly changeable rotor. With this innovation they became the world market leader. This market position was further expanded with the opening of the Fette Compacting America subsidiary in the same year. In the following years, further subsidiaries and production facilities were opened in Brazil, China and India, among others.

In 2016 Fette Compacting presented the first capsule filling machine developed in-house, which has twice the output compared to established machines.

partnership

Since April 2011, Fette Compacting has been part of Allianz Excellence United , a partnership of five technically leading family companies in special machine construction for the pharmaceutical, medical technology and process industries. In addition to Fette Compacting, the alliance consists of Glatt , Bausch + Ströbel , Harro Höfliger and Uhlmann , each of which is the market leader in its field.
